Rock
Papa Roach â See U In Hell.
Papa Roach just know how to craft tunes! With the singing parts of this track genuinely being some of the best I have heard from them in a while. The rap section is handled by Hanumankind whom I have never heard of before but he does a great job!

Metal
I C RED â 2FU2C.
It is not often you get so much electronic effect on a straight up metal song, normally that is reserved for metalcore alone. This works really well here and a special mention to the vocals too which are incredible.

Metalcore
Hopes Avenue â Misty Eyes.
We reviewed a song by Hopes Avenue previously and really digged it. For those who have not heard songs by the Scottish band before watch out for the soaring melodic vocals combined with harsh screams. I think the riffs are really damn great here too!

Pop Punk
Movements â Dissolve Me.
There might be some people who do not like that I counted this in my Pop Punk category, to those I will fight you. Itâs pop punk with lashings of emo added on top. That upbeat tempo with the downbeat emo lyric style.

Alternative
Summerâs Brother â Solid Ground.
This is pretty unique! Itâs pop like, indie in places and a smothering of psych rock. You wont have heard a song like this before. But you might be checking them out moving forward.

Indie
Forget Them Wendy â Plug It In.
I adore the fuzzy bass on this track, combined with the vocals! It creates this effect that I would say isnât all that common and you are going to love it too!
